古茜问了我一个涉及到社区根本的问题: 为什么别人要参与这个社区和这个 Meetup,而不是其他的? 在场的社区组织者都没吭声,我们嘴边的话是:他们是冲着 OpenResty 这个技术来的。...这样子再做两次,OpenResty Meetup 就寿终正寝了。 于是我们决定换个玩法,其实已经实验过一次。
我们应该如何成长成什么样子?或者说,未来需要什么样的人? 我们首先来了解一下对个人能力的各种理论的演变。...你今天干的事可以在你上一个月都还不知道,下个月你要干什么事现在你也不知道。 ---- 社会发展越来越快,但我们每个人学习成长的速度却几乎是不变的,这就是一个矛盾。...那我们应该如何培养自己的各项能力,或者说:我们应该成长成什么样子,才能适应这个越来越快的社会? 无论社会如何变化,自古以来,人才只有两种:一种是通才,一种是专才。...这里有一个误解,以为做通才就是什么都懂一点,万精油,不需要在某方面特别精通。 吴军博士在《谷歌方法论》中指出,专才是只能在一个学科考100分的人,通才是在两个学科以上能考100分的人。...这里,有专长而无缺陷,是最后状态,是我们最后要成为的样子。如何长成这个样子,则需要我们不断的学习不断的修炼。 下一篇就继续分析,我们如何才能成长成我们想要的样子?
在之前的分享中,我们已经学会了简书和知乎小姐姐的爬虫。今天罗罗攀把魔爪伸向了微博网红们,我们找找谁是最美网红。今天的流程如下:
先看看, 这一年我们都做了什么改变? ? ? ? ? ? ? 15 年不间断服务,更值得信赖。 感谢您对 DNSPod 一直以来的支持。 当然, “骨折”代金券怎么少的了! ?...下一年, 你希望看到什么样子的 DNSPod ? ? 「 说一说,你心目中的 DNSPod 」 好看的人都「在看」↓
这一讲,我们就先来看看标准的晋升PPT长什么样子。 晋升 PPT 的常见误区 晋升 PPT 是你用来向评委展示自己能力的关键性材料,非常重要。但是怎么才能写好晋升 PPT 呢?...你自以为讲了 7 ~ 8 个点, 但是很可能他们听完以后只能记住 3 ~ 4 个点,而且也不知道其中最重要的点是什么。...那么,在评委眼中,什么样的PPT是好的晋升 PPT 呢? 简单来说就是, 内容好才是真的好, 具体要求如下。 1....与实际讲述内容匹配:你要讲什么,PPT 就配合呈现什么, 最忌讳的就是讲的内容和 PPT 内容不相符。 接下来,我就分享一下自己这些年摸索出来的晋升 PPT 标准框架和写作技巧, 供你参考。...当然,要是你换工作比较频繁,公司名气不大,项目又没有什么亮点,这部分也可以不写。
思考是什么样子的? 加州大学伯克利分校(UC Berkeley)的神经科学家追踪了思想在大脑中的进展,清楚地显示了位于大脑前部的前额皮层是如何协调活动以帮助我们对感知做出反应的。...有趣的是,研究人员发现,在最初的刺激出现时,大脑很早就开始准备运动区域做出反应,这表明我们甚至在知道反应是什么之前就已经准备好了。...研究人员Avgusta Shestyuk说道,“这可能解释了为什么人们有时会在思考之前说出来。”
SSH 尝试攻击(SSH Hacking Attempt)是什么样子的 由于我的工作与安全软件设计以及政府合规性密切相关,我会不断地告诉自己:“如果它不安全,你最终会被黑客攻击”。...如果我设置一个服务器,并且不使自己成为一个明显易受攻击的目标(即不会出现在常见的 shodan.io 搜索中),这样,会发生什么事呢? 先来梳理一下蜜罐(Honeypot)的概念。...最后,我想看看若我将认证信息设置为 “接受用户名 admin 和密码 admin”,会发生些什么。第二天,我一直被同一个 gweerwe323f 僵尸网络反复攻击。...对于那些已经深究这一点的人而言,他们想知道 “为什么我不能阻止这些 IP 呢”,你绝对是正确的。
White说,“随着数据越来越多地迁移到云端,无论是来自SaaS应用程序还是只迁移到云端的应用程序;运营数据就在云端,客户在询问‘为什么我要将运营数据从云端迁回到内部部署数据中心进行分析?...他们很快意识到分析是其基础,他们开始问‘我的分析和我的数据仓库的状态是什么?’,而且往往不够好。” Power BI的普及也推动了更多的微软客户进行云计算分析。...White说,“当他们有了这些强大的数据可视化功能后,他们开始质疑自己的分析能力——‘我想知道数据可视化背后发生了什么:我喜欢Power BI,我希望我的分析更有趣。”...这些来源不必是结构化的关系数据:SQL Server和Azure DW中的PolyBase和JSON支持意味着组织可以连接来自非关系存储的数据,如HDFS、Cosmos DB、MySQL、MongoDB
---- theme: smartblue 它大概长什么样子 我们都知道 RxJS Observable 最基础的使用方法:是建立 Observable,即调用 .create API 使用方法如下:...为什么这么写 那它为什么要长成这个样子呢?Why? 我就写这样,它不香?...function fn1(){ console.log('Hi') console.log('Jimmy') return false } fn1() 为什么要改写为类似这样:...是一个数据流; 具体怎么再操作这些数据,就再看【操作方法】是什么; 这样做还有另外一个很大的 好处,就是: 对于多个数据流和多个操作,它的代码结构会更清晰,耦合度更低,拓展性更高; 它会是这样的: class
对 TypeScript 使用者来说可能没什么感觉,因为在 JavaScript 中写 Class 越来越少了。...getUserNameById(id) { return db.getUserById(id).then(function(user) { return user.name; });} 看起来好像没什么区别...而是用Promise.try,它将捕获 db.getUserById(id) 中的同步错误(就像 .then 一样,区别主要在try不需要前面跟着一个promise实例),这样子所有同步错误就都能被捕获了
我们可以随身携带,也许这就是为什么它们被称为云。 •混合云是另一个正在发展的特性,它将很快造福于各个行业。混合云系统增加了云服务的灵活性,并提供了更好的选择,因为它们可以从不同的供应商处访问。
刚才在上面说过了标准U机柜,而这个U又代表了什么呢? U是一种表示服务器外部尺寸的单位(计量单位:高度或厚度),是unit的缩略语,详细的尺寸由作为业界团体的美国电子工业协会(EIA)所决定。
Navicat for MySQL是一套管理和开发MySQL或MariaDB的理想解决方案,支持单一程序,可同时连接到MySQL和MariaDB。...这个功能齐备的前端软件为数据库管理、开发和维护提供了直观而强大的图形界面,给MySQL或MariaDB新手以及专业人士提供了一组全面的工具。...1、Navicat for MySQL下载与安装 1.1、下载 http://www.navicat.com.cn/download/navicat-for-mysql 1.2、下载完成 1.3、...连接MySQL数据库 1.4.1、打开Navicat for MySQL 1.4.2、创建新连接 连接->MySQL 文件->新建连接->MySQL 新建连接对话框,输入对应信息,点击“测试连接”...连接成功 确认连接后如下: 2、Navicat for MySQL操作-上 2.1、数据库操作 2.2.1、创建数据库 右击“MySQL连接”,选择“新建数据库” 2.2.2、删除数据库 右击想要删除的数据库
👨🎓作者:Java学术趴 🏦仓库:Github、Gitee ✏博客:CSDN、掘金、InfoQ、云+社区 🚫特别声明:原创不易,未经授权不得转载或抄袭,...
不要给我扯什么可读性,以下代码一行的写法可读性也更好。...equals("农用车")) { request.setAttribute("attr", "value"); return "jsp4"; //你没看错,还会出现逻辑非,而且,要先判断什么条件
innodb_autoinc_lock_mode=2(interleaved lock mode,MySQL 8.0+ 默认 ):采用乐观锁, CAS 更新计数器获取。...AutoIncrement 计数器在 MySQL 8.0 之前,存储在内存中,在 MySQL 8.0 之后,持久化存储到磁盘。...MySQL 读取磁盘上的数据是一页一页读取的,如果某条我们要处理的数据在某一页中,但是这一页其他数据我们都不关心,这样的请求多了,性能会急剧下降,类似于 CPU 的 false sharing: ?...FOR UPDATE; 在 MySQL 8.0 之后,持久化存储到磁盘。...所以,在MySQL 8.0 之前,如果 rollback 导致某些值没有使用,重启后,这些值还是会使用。但是在 MySQL 8.0 之后就不会了。
福哥答案2021-01-05: 答案来自这个链接: 每日一面 - mysql 的自增 id 的实现逻辑是什么样子的?...2.AutoIncrement 计数器在 MySQL 8.0 之前,存储在内存中,在 MySQL 8.0 之后,持久化存储到磁盘。...FOR UPDATE; 在 MySQL 8.0 之后,持久化存储到磁盘。...所以,在MySQL 8.0 之前,如果 rollback 导致某些值没有使用,重启后,这些值还是会使用。但是在 MySQL 8.0 之后就不会了。...*** 每日一面 - mysql 的自增 id 的实现逻辑是什么样子的? 2021-01-05:mysql的自增id的实现逻辑是什么样子的? 评论
我之前写过一篇文章:为什么祖传代码被称为“屎山”?认为那种火急火燎开发一个项目,然后快速上线,最后这个项目又经过一波又一波Owner更换,导致”屎山“代码生成。 这种代码可以用一个字来描述:“烂”。
那么什么是云安全?云安全的工作原理是什么?本节就带大家详细了解一下!什么是云安全?...云安全最大的威胁是什么?1、外部数据泄露这个非常常见,尤其是公司的核心部门,比如财务部等,经常会受到DDoS攻击,泄露数据。...很重要,特别是在企业内部,有时候公司的服务器被攻击,看什么指标都很正常,就是找不到原因,谁曾想一个员工点开了不法分子的恶意链接,导致服务器被攻破。5、API 不安全API加鉴权了吗?...云安全的未来是什么?由于数字化转型越来越快,公司一般也在面临云环境的挑战,未来云安全的其他考虑因素包括:云基础架构安全:跨云基础架构的计算、网络和存储的安全优先方法保护工作负载。
我们也许有过这样的经历:用 mysql 客户端连上数据库,执行一条 SQL,结果迟迟执行不完,我们等得不耐烦了,顺手就是一个 Ctrl + C。...Ctrl + C 之后,客户端会干什么,服务端又会发生什么?我们一起来看看。 本文内容基于 MySQL 8.0.32 源码,涉及存储引擎为 InnoDB。 正文 1. 客户端会干什么?...想要观察 Ctrl + C 时,客户端会干什么,用 mysql 连接数据库时可以指定 -v 参数,如下: mysql -h127.0.0.1 -uroot -v 连上数据库之后,执行一条 SQL(以...自己把自己干掉 KILL QUERY 执行过程中,为什么不直接把 Update 线程干掉? 不是不想,而是不能。 因为线程不管执行什么操作,都需要进行收尾工作,做到有始有终。...总结 客户端连接上 MySQL 之后,给服务端发送一条 SQL,SQL 执行完成之前,客户端 Ctrl + C,实际上会给服务端发送一条 KILL QUERY 命令,和我们手动执行 kill query
领取专属 10元无门槛券
手把手带您无忧上云